About 3 Church Terrace
3 Church Terrace is a four-bedroom mid-terrace house in Sutton Coldfield (B75 5EB). It has a recorded floor area of 125 m² (around 1345 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(June 2019) shows a D (score 55), a step below the typical UK home. When first surveyed in September 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Average to Good, window efficiency went from Average to Good and lighting went from Average to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 83), a 2-band jump.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
Held since May 2004 — that's 22 years off the open market, well above the local norm. At 125 m² the property is well over the postcode median (64 m² across 4 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Today's modelled estimate of £473,000 sits 117% above the 2004 sale of £218,000.
